Employment Type: Staff The Neuro Intensive Care Department has an
exciting opportunity for a Registered Nurse to work in UTower. The
Staff Nurse (RN) is a registered professional nurse who prescribes,
coordinates, evaluates and delivers patient care through
collaborative efforts with members of the interdisciplinary team in
accordance with the nursing process and standards of care and
practices. The Registered Nurse also directs and guides patient and
family teaching. Assesses assigned patients and evaluates plans to
include documentation of nursing care. Reports symptoms and changes
in patients’ condition and vital signs. Modifies patient treatment
plans as indicated by patients’ responses, conditions and physician
orders. Reviews, evaluates and reports diagnostic tests to assess
patient’s condition. Consults with physicians and other healthcare
professionals related to assigned patients to assess, plan,
implement and evaluate patient care plans. Prepares patients for,
and assists with examinations, procedures and treatments. Considers
patient age and culture during patient treatments and provides any
needed information regarding treatment plan. Nurtures a
compassionate environment by providing psychological support.
Performs appropriate patient tests and safely administers
medications within the scope of practice. Administers and maintains
accurate records related to medications and treatments as per
regulatory bodies, policies, procedures and physician orders.
Communicates plan of care in a timely manner to patient and family,
as well as the appropriate team members, ensuring compliance with
all regulatory guidelines (i.e. HIPAA). Uses best practices for
transition of patient care. Uses available resources to assist in
discharge planning. Plans, prioritizes, and adjusts assignments to
accomplish goals and render superior patient care; seeks assistance
when needed. Adapts to changing work demands and environment.
Safely operates medical equipment. Serves as a preceptor and
assists new staff in the provision of care in order to help them
acclimate to the healthcare environment, and a direct patient care
role. Provides concise and constructive feedback when needed.
Adheres to University and unit-level policies and procedures and
safeguards University assets. Work Experience Minimum
Qualifications: Education: Graduate from an accredited school of
nursing, Bachelor’s degree (BSN) preferred. RNs hired with an
Associates (ASN) degree have 2 years to complete the BSN degree.
Certification and Licensing: Valid Florida Registered Nurse
License, BLS/ACLS certification required. Experience: Minimum 2
years of Cardiovascular Nursing Care experience. The University of
